About Nelson Bay 2315

The size of Nelson Bay is approximately 15.8 square kilometres. It has 24 parks covering nearly 56% of total area. The population of Nelson Bay in 2011 was 5,396 people. By 2016 the population was 5,811 showing a population growth of 7.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Nelson Bay is 60-69 years. Households in Nelson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Nelson Bay work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 61.4% of the homes in Nelson Bay were owner-occupied compared with 63.6% in 2016.

Nelson Bay has 6,069 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Nelson Bay have seen a 72.65%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 61.38% increase. As at 30 September 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Nelson Bay is $1,083,955 while the median value for Units is $710,919.
  • Houses have a median rent of $580 while Units have a median rent of $500.
